118-24531 viewsCobram, V/Line broad gauge BS type bogie passenger carriage BS 201 part of Z set Z 56. Originally built by Newport Workshops in March 1949 as an AS type First Class sitting car for the Spirit of Progress AS 11, recoded in June 1982 to BS type BS 1 (2nd), then in August 1984 to BS 201.

128-11530 viewsBallarat, ballast loading site on the former Linton Line near Ring Road, five loaded V/Line broad gauge VZMA type bogie ballast waggons VZMA 85 and others. VZMA 85 was built at Newport Workshops in 09/1950 as an NN class bogie ballast hopper waggon, re-classed VHWA in 1979, 11/1983 at Bendigo got rebuilt body, 06/1998 re-classed to VZMA, also note is has a spoked wheel set in one bogie.

148-10527 viewsWangaratta, V/Line rail tractor RT 5 and VLBY type louvre van VLBY 148 on No.5 Rd, goods shed behind and point rodding in foreground, cover for automatic electric staff exchanger visible. RT 5 built new by Newport Workshops September 1957. The VLBY which is the Wangaratta parcels waggon started out being built by Newport Workshops October 1956 as a VP type VP 148, in May 1979 re-coded to VLPY, re-coded again in 1982 to VLBY.
